Feelings of shame and guilt are associated with distinct neural activation in youth
Biological Psychology ( IF 2.6 ) Pub Date : 2021-02-01 , DOI: 10.1016/j.biopsycho.2021.108025
Coralie Bastin , Divyangana Rakesh , Ben J. Harrison , Christopher G. Davey , Nicholas B. Allen , Sandrine Muller , Sarah Whittle

Shame and guilt are moral emotions that play an important role in social functioning. There is limited knowledge about the neural underpinnings of these emotions, particularly in young people. In the current study, 36 healthy females (mean age 18.8 ± 1.9 years) underwent functional Magnetic Resonance Imaging, during which they reflected on their decisions about social moral dilemmas, and subsequently received negative or positive peer feedback. Ratings of shame and guilt were used as parametric modulators of brain activity. Shame was associated with decreased activity in the superior temporal sulcus and precentral gyrus during reflection. Guilt was associated with decreased activity in the precuneus during positive feedback, and in the hippocampus and supramarginal gyrus during negative feedback. Results suggest that shame and guilt are associated with activity in brain regions involved in social cognition and emotion regulation; however, they have distinct underlying neural circuitry that may be differentiated based on social evaluation.

羞耻感和内疚感与青年时期明显的神经激活有关

羞耻和内疚是道德情绪,在社会功能中起着重要作用。关于这些情绪的神经基础知识有限,尤其是在年轻人中。在目前的研究中,36 名健康女性(平均年龄 18.8 ± 1.9 岁)接受了功能性磁共振成像,在此期间她们反思了自己对社会道德困境的决定,随后收到了负面或正面的同伴反馈。羞耻和内疚的评级被用作大脑活动的参数调节器。羞耻感与反射过程中颞上沟和中央前回活动减少有关。内疚与正反馈期间楔前叶活动减少以及负反馈期间海马和缘上回活动减少有关。结果表明,羞耻和内疚与参与社会认知和情绪调节的大脑区域的活动有关;然而,它们具有不同的潜在神经回路,可以根据社会评价进行区分。
